Understanding Exosome Release in Obesity After a Meal
This study aims to understand how your body, specifically the fat tissue in your upper body, releases tiny particles called exosomes after you eat a meal. Researchers want to see if there are differences in this process between people with obesity and those with normal weight. You would consume a mixed meal drink (Ensure) and then have blood drawn over four hours. The main goal is to measure blood flow in your fat tissue after this meal. This study is for adults aged 18 to 55, including premenopausal women, who do not have diabetes or heart disease, and are not taking certain medications that affect blood flow or fat metabolism. The study plans to enroll 20 participants, but its current status is unclear.

What this trial measures
- Adipose tissue blood flow4 hours
Blood flow will be measured in the upper body subcutaneous adipose tissue using Xenon washout and reported as blood flow in ml/min/100g adipose tissue.
